What Is Labeling?

Product labeling means displaying information about your product on its packaging. Other than the name of the item and your brand, it should also show all the details that your customers need to know to influence their buying decision.

Labeling is more than just a title—it is the first point of contact with the buyer. Any business that sells something needs its products labeled to be able to communicate its items’ value effectively.

Why Is Product Labeling Important for Branding?

Product labels are a major component of branding. How a product is presented is a vital factor in spreading brand awareness and making your product more desirable to the public.

Your label can increase the visibility of your brand and secure customer loyalty. With a memorable product label, you easily become a familiar sight, which creates trust between you and the consumer.

Provides Identification

A label serves as identification to an otherwise nameless item. This helps a customer differentiate the product from other items, especially if it’s placed next to similar options.

Gives a Description

Labels also provide descriptive information, such as the size, ingredients, instructions on how to use the product, how to store the product properly, and more. All of this helps bring the product to life while at the same time supplying the customer with useful details.

Makes Product Comparison Easier

Product labels contain everything necessary to set it apart from every other product. By distinguishing your product from a competing one, you are helping customers decide which one to go with.

Helps in Marketing

Marketing is all about grabbing the attention of a customer, and that’s exactly what a label does. Combined with design elements on the packaging, labels can encourage new potential buyers to make a purchase.

Protects Customers from Getting Cheated

Labels protect your customers from buying the wrong product. It must contain all the correct and pertinent information to ensure that they are getting exactly what they’re looking for, instead of having to guess.

Provides Information as per Law

In some cases, product labels are actually mandated by law. You may see this often in food items or pharmaceutical products, as consumer products are required to state their ingredients or components for their buyers’ safety. These will often come with instructions for use as well.

Labeling goes way beyond just putting a name on a product. It is a means of communicating with your customer while creating trust and familiarity. There are endless possibilities on how you can label your product and what you can do to enhance its branding.
